SiLIKE Si-TPVs Overmolding na iya mannewa da wasu kayan ta hanyar allurar ƙera. Ya dace da saka ƙera ko ƙera kayan da yawa. Ana kiran ƙera kayan da yawa da ƙera kayan da yawa da ƙera injection mai yawa, Two-Shot Molding, ko 2K molding.
SI-TPVs suna da mannewa mai kyau ga nau'ikan thermoplastics iri-iri, tun daga polypropylene da polyethylene zuwa dukkan nau'ikan robobi na injiniya.
Lokacin zabar Si-TPV don amfani da shi fiye da kima, ya kamata a yi la'akari da nau'in substrate. Ba duk Si-TPVs ne za su haɗu da kowane nau'in substrate ba.

Domin lagging na nailan ana amfani da shi ne wajen amfani da hanyoyin lagging na zahiri, wato, don cimma manufar rufe sassan nailan ta hanyar ƙirar maƙalli, birgima a saman, da kuma taɓa saman. Duk da haka, wannan hanyar za ta sami manyan matsaloli, tana da mannewa mai ƙarfi a ɓangaren haɗin jiki, kuma ba ta da mannewa mai ƙarfi a wasu sassan, wanda ke da sauƙin haifar da faɗuwa kuma yana da ƙarancin 'yancin ƙira. Lagging na sinadarai yana amfani da ƙarfin haɗin kwayoyin halitta, polarity ko hydrogen tsakanin kayan biyu don cimma tasirin naɗewa. A zahiri, amfani da lagging na sinadarai yana ba da damar dacewa mai aminci a kowane sashe yayin da yake ba da 'yancin ƙira mai yawa.
A matsayinsa na elastomer, TPU yana da wasu fa'idodi a cikin halayen injiniya da juriyar lalacewa, juriyar sanyi, juriyar mai, juriyar ruwa, da sauransu, kuma polarity ɗinsa ba shi da bambanci sosai da nailan, don haka sau da yawa ana amfani da shi azaman kayan rufe nailan. Duk da haka, a cikin ainihin tsarin amfani, sau da yawa akwai matsaloli waɗanda rashin mannewa mara kyau ke haifar da raguwar raguwa, wanda ke shafar rayuwar sabis na samfurin.
